Subject: Key rotation — crondrift service

For future maintainers: while investigating the scheduler drift on the Tallowmere batch hosts, we found the crondrift probe still using a credential from the original deployment. It was rotated today as part of cleanup. If drift alerts go quiet after a deploy, check this first — the probe fails silently on auth errors, which is exactly what masked the drift for three weeks. The probe config lives in the standard env file. The replacement key for the internal crondrift gateway follows.

API key for fahop-kahog: qvz23-FPNGbaKBTQUvhqADhGBdFuu

Vendor note — contrast audit

Heads up for review: Perceptia Labs finished the color-contrast audit on the Dashlet UI. Their findings are in the shared folder; most fixes are token swaps in the theme file. They flagged the disabled-button state as borderline, so double-check that one. If you need clarifications on any finding, ping their audit coordinator directly.

alerts address for kafof-bagag: kasael@olvarqdyn.corp

Alert: GreenPulse watering scheduler missed its overnight run. This fires when the Sproutline cron dispatcher fails to trigger a zone cycle within 30 minutes of its scheduled slot. Plants in the Ferndale greenhouse cluster may go unwatered, so treat it as time-sensitive during summer months. Acknowledge the alert, then check dispatcher health and recent config changes. The runbook with full triage steps lives here:

runbook for hahog-fawif: https://confluence.zemvarlabs.internal/pages/browse/projects/57cf2f66